Is it bad to drive an automatic?

The most obvious benefit is that driving an automatic is considerably easier than driving a manual car. Driving can be less stressful, and it may be safer too. After all, if you don’t have to worry about gear changes, you’ll be able to focus entirely on the road ahead of you.

Why should I buy an automatic car?

Purpose of Buying a Car An automatic car is certainly easier to drive in a stop and go traffic since it does not require too much driver input. A manual car can be cumbersome in chaotic traffic and requires a lot of driver input.

Are automatic cars any good?

Pros: Automatic cars are more convenient and easier to handle, as you only need to change gears for parking or reversing – and they also offer a smoother ride. Without having to think about gears and clutches you can concentrate more on driving – and give your knee a break.

What are the disadvantages of automatic cars in mountain driving?

When moving by an automatic car, it is more difficult for a driver to overtake or pass other drivers in the same direction because it does not allow the driver to purposely choose a lower gear to boost engine power. What’s more, it is more dangerous and adventurous to drive the car in the sloping mountain pass with an automatic transmission.

What are the advantages and disadvantages of automatic transmission?

Other advantages of this transmission are the high driving comfort and the low-wear technology. The high torque when starting up is particularly advantageous for heavy vehicles and when starting uphill. The disadvantage is that they are usually heavier, larger and more expensive than manual transmissions.
